📅  最后修改于: 2023-12-03 14:40:12.662000             🧑  作者: Mango
在Python中,我们经常需要将一个字典转换为数据框来进行处理和分析。在这个主题中,我们将介绍如何使用Python中的pandas库将一个字典转换为数据框。
首先,让我们看一下要转换的字典的结构:
dict_data = {'a': [1, 2, 3, 4, 5],
'b': [6, 7, 8, 9, 10]}
这个字典包含两个键 'a'
和 'b'
,对应的值是两个列表。我们的目标是将这个字典转换为一个数据框,其中每个键将成为数据框的一列。
为了完成这个任务,我们需要导入pandas库,然后使用pd.DataFrame()
函数来创建数据框:
import pandas as pd
dict_data = {'a': [1, 2, 3, 4, 5],
'b': [6, 7, 8, 9, 10]}
df = pd.DataFrame(dict_data)
现在,我们已经成功地将字典转换为一个数据框。让我们来看看这个数据框的内容:
print(df)
输出结果将是一个带有索引的数据框,类似于以下内容:
a b
0 1 6
1 2 7
2 3 8
3 4 9
4 5 10
正如我们所看到的,字典的键 'a'
和 'b'
成为了数据框的两列。
总结一下,通过使用pandas库中的pd.DataFrame()
函数,我们可以将一个字典转换为一个数据框。这个功能对于数据分析和处理非常有用。在处理实际数据时,我们经常会遇到需要将字典转换为数据框的情况。